Ruby and Cassiterite Optic Character

Ruby and Cassiterite optical properties play a significant role while distinguishing these gemstones from each other. These properties are influenced by the Ruby and Cassiterite Physical Properties like crystallographic symmetry, pleochroism,etc. in the crystal. Some of the optical properties are refractive index, luster, optic character, pleochroism etc. Prominent among these is Ruby and Cassiterite optic character. You might have noticed your gemologist rotating the gemstone while testing it. Rotating a gemstone along its optic axis helps in determining its optic character.
